Jan 4, 2019Brakes
THE REAR WHEEL ADJUSTERS ARE NEEDING TO BE REPLACED EVERY 15 TO 20 THOUSAND MILES MAINLY ON THE RIGHT REAR WHEELS. WE HAVE ONLY BEEN USING MOTORCRAFT PARTS. THE DRIVER COMPLAINS THAT THERE IS A GRINDING, CLICKING NOISE COMING FROM THE REAR WHEELS. I HAVE CHECKED WITH THE DEALER TO SEE IF THEY HAVE HAD ANY OTHER COMPLAINTS ON THE ISSUE AND THEY TELL ME THAT THEY ONLY SELL A LOT OF THEM.
NHTSA ODI 11165789
Oct 6, 2014Brakes
VEHICLE STOPS WHEN BRAKE PEDAL APPLIED, THEN MOVES FORWARD WHILE BRAKE PEDAL IS HELD DOWN. VEHICLE THEM MOVES FORWARD ON ITS OWN,AGAIN, REQUIRING ADDITIONAL PEDAL PRESSURE UNTIL PEDAL NEARLY AT FLOOR. NUMEROUS DRIVERS IN THE OFFICE HAVE EXPERIENCED SAME PROBLEM WITH THIS VEHICLE. VEHICLE WAS RETURNED TO DEALER (JONES FORD) WHO SAID NOTHING WAS WRONG - THIS IS IMPOSSIBLE SINCE AT LEAST FOUR DIFFERENT DRIVERS EXPERIENCED SAME PROBLEM. *TR
NHTSA ODI 10641589
Jan 24, 2014AirbagsBrakesCrash
IN 45 MPH HIGHWAY THE BRAKES WENT TO THE FLOOR AT THE STOP SIGN AND CAUSED THE VEHICLE TO CROSS THE ROAD AND INTO A TREE SECTION TOTLING THE VEHICLE AND THE AIR BAGS DID NOT DEPLOY. *TR
NHTSA ODI 10561361
